新手菜鸟求大神指教,ajax的post请求跳转不到请求的servlet

这是我的jQuery代码:

<script type="text/javascript">
    $(function(){
    $("#subBtn").bind("click",function(){
    $.ajax({
    type:"post",
    url:"registerServlet",
    data:{"value":"tom"},
    })
    })
    })
    </script>


jsp部分代码:

 <form action="" method="post" name="registerForm">
    <table align="center">
    <tr>
    <td>学&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;号: </td>
    <td>
    <input type="text" name="stu_num"/>
    </td>
    </tr>
    <tr>
    <td>学生姓名: </td>
    <td>
    <input type="text" name="stu_name"/>
    </td>
    </tr>
    <tr>
    <td>学生性别: </td>
    <td>
    <input type="text" name="stu_sex"/>
    </td>
    </tr>
    <tr>
    <td>出生日期: </td>
    <td>
    <input type="text" name="stu_birthday">
    </td>
    </tr>
    <tr>
    <td>学生年龄: </td>
    <td>
    <input type="text" name="stu_age"/>
    </td>
    </tr>
    <tr>
    <td>住&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;址: </td>
    <td>
    <input type="text" name="stu_address"/>
    </td>
    </tr>
    <tr><td align="center" colspan="2">
    <button id="subBtn" >注册</button>
    </td></tr>
    </table>
    </form>


Servlet代码:

public void doPost(HttpServletRequest request, HttpServletResponse response)
            throws ServletException, IOException {
        request.setCharacterEncoding("UTF-8");
        String value=request.getParameter("value");
        System.out.println(value);
    }

web.xml文件:

<servlet>
    <description>This is the description of my J2EE component</description>
    <display-name>This is the display name of my J2EE component</display-name>
    <servlet-name>registerServlet</servlet-name>
    <servlet-class>mcmin.Servlet.registerServlet</servlet-class>
  </servlet>

  <servlet-mapping>
    <servlet-name>registerServlet</servlet-name>
    <url-pattern>/registerServlet</url-pattern>
  </servlet-mapping>
 


点击button后,后台就是取不到value的值,这是为什么,解决办法又是什么啊,自学好多不懂啊,大神指教!

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 2
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值